Hyatt Hotels Corp. continues expanding in Latin America with the opening of its third Hyatt Place property in Mexico: Hyatt Place Ciudad del Carmen in Campeche. Situated near Ciudad del Carmen International Airport and about four miles from Playa Norte, the 140-room hotel is well positioned for both business and leisure travelers.

The upscale property provides complimentary Wi-Fi and a hot breakfast. Guests can enjoy the 24/7 Gallery Menu with made-to-order entrees and appetizers at any hour, plus the Coffee to Cocktails Bar featuring specialty coffees, espresso, and a selection of premium beers and wines. Other on-site amenities include a 24-hour business center with free wireless printing, a 24-hour fitness center, an outdoor pool, and 1,420 square feet of flexible meeting and event space suitable for corporate gatherings and social occasions.
Hyatt Place Ciudad del Carmen reinforces the brand’s presence in the region. Hyatt Place’s portfolio across Latin America and the Caribbean already includes properties in San José, Costa Rica; Santiago, Chile; La Paz, Mexico; Panama City, Panama; and Bayamón and Manatí, Puerto Rico.
